The statistic shows a number of key statistics relating to energy use and CO2 emissions from data centers in the United States, in 2013 and a forecast of 2020. In 2013, U.S. data centers used some * billion U.S. dollars worth of electricity and were responsible for the production of ** million metric tons of carbon dioxide.
